Re: Plugin login problem

The Form::create() call was done incorrectly, it should be:

$this->Form->create('User', array('url' => array('admin' => false, 'plugin' => null, 'controller' => 'users', 'action' => 'login')));

I'm using CakePHP 2.3.10 and I have a problem with a login form in my header.
When the login form is used from within a plugin view it sends the form to /plugin_name/users/login instead of to /users/login.

I have found numerous posts on this topic and all state the same: I need to add 'plugin' => null or 'plugin' => false at some places. But that I did already from the beginning and I still have the problem.

Can anyone tell me what's wrong with my code?

Here's my code:

AppController.php
public function beforeFilter() {
...
$this->Auth->loginAction = array('plugin' => null, 'controller' => 'users', 'action' => 'login');
...
}

UsersController.php
public function beforeFilter() {
parent::beforeFilter();
...
}

PluginAppController.php
public function beforeFilter() {
parent::beforeFilter();
}

In the element used by the selected layout:
<?php echo $this->Form->create('User', array('admin' => false, 'plugin' => null, 'controller' => 'users', 'action' => 'login')); ?>

I also tried with 'plugin' => false but the results are the same.
